Raissa Katona Bennett (Featured Entertainer)
On Broadway, Norwalk native RAISSA KATONA BENNETT, appeared as "Christine Daae" in PHANTOM OF THE OPERA, CHESS in concert, and the First National Tours of CATS & PARADE. On television, she has appeared in shows such as: LAW AND ORDER: SVU, and UNSOLVED MYSTERIES. A multiple award-winning concert & cabaret artist, she’s headlined at Feinstein’s, the Beechman Theatre, the Metropolitan Room, The Iridium and guest starred at Rose Hall Lincoln Center, Town Hall and with various symphony orchestras throughout the East. She has 2 critically acclaimed CDs on iTunes and Amazon and in CT, she has been seen as “Mrs. Potts” in Summer Theatre of New Canaan’s Beauty and the Beast, “Helen” in Fun Home and “Truvy” in Steel Magnolias at Music Theatre of CT. Most recently, Raissa produced, hosted and performed in "Broadway at the Mansion” a fundraiser for Lockwood-Matthews Mansion in Norwalk, which her parents helped to save from demolition back in the 60’s.
